About cone hanging basket

Types of cone hanging baskets

The variety of cone hanging baskets caters to diverse aesthetic preferences and functional requirements. From traditional wicker to modern metal options, each type offers a distinct charm and practicality, making them perfect for enhancing indoor and outdoor spaces.

  • Wicker cone hanging baskets

    Wicker cone hanging baskets exude a classic and timeless charm. Crafted from interwoven rattan or synthetic wicker material, these baskets offer durability and a touch of natural elegance. They are often used to display ferns, ivy, or flowering plants, adding a warm and inviting feel to porches, patios, or garden spaces.

  • Metal cone hanging baskets

    Metal cone hanging baskets provide a sleek and modern look, often made from materials like wrought iron or galvanized steel. These baskets are sturdy and rust-resistant, suitable for holding heavier plants. They typically come with intricate designs, such as scrollwork or lattice patterns, adding a touch of sophistication to any space.

  • Wooden cone hanging baskets

    Wooden cone hanging baskets offer a rustic and earthy feel, handcrafted from durable wood species like teak or cedar. These baskets are perfect for creating a natural ambiance in gardens or indoor spaces. They're lightweight yet strong, making them ideal for various planting options.

  • Plastic and PVC cone hanging baskets

    Plastic and PVC cone hanging baskets are affordable and lightweight. These baskets are often made from recycled materials, making them an eco-friendly choice. They come in various colors and sizes, providing versatility and easy maintenance. These are ideal for both beginners and experienced gardeners.

  • Clay cone hanging baskets

    Clay cone hanging baskets are a traditional choice, known for their excellent moisture retention properties. These baskets are porous, allowing for natural air exchange, benefiting plant roots. Typically used for larger plants, clay baskets add a touch of earthy elegance to any setting.

  • Ceramic cone hanging baskets

    Ceramic cone hanging baskets come in various vibrant colors and artistic designs. These baskets are non-porous, making them ideal for water-sensitive plants. Ceramic's heavy material provides stability, preventing swaying in the wind. They add a decorative flair and are perfect for showcasing delicate flowers or greenery.

Design of cone hanging baskets

  • Material Options

    Metal cone hanging baskets are often made from wrought iron, which is treated to resist rust and corrosion, making it suitable for outdoor use. The treatment gives the basket a durable, tough finish that can withstand bad weather. Some metal baskets are also made from galvanized steel or aluminum, which are lightweight and rust-resistant.

    Additionally, metal hanging planters can be coated with powder. Powder coating creates a thick, colorful protective layer that sticks well to the metal. It comes in many colors for style.

  • Rope Material

    The ropes or chains that hold up the hanging basket planters are often made of metal too. Stainless steel is a common choice because it won't rust, even outside. Another option is galvanized metal ropes or chains, which are also safe from rusting.

  • Wood Material Options

    Wood hanging baskets are typically made from treated wood or naturally durable woods like cedar or redwood that can last a long time outside. The treatment helps the wood withstand damp weather without rotting. These woods are thick and strong. With proper care, wood hanging baskets can be enjoyed for many years in gardens.

  • Design Style Options

    Metal hanging basket planters come in simple styles like round, square, and cone shapes, as well as more decorative options. People can choose baskets with leaf, flower, or vine patterns made into the metal for extra style. There are also cone hanging basket designs that are inspired by old-fashioned looks, with curled metal and other fancy details. People can pick the style that best matches their home or garden.

  • Size and Shape Options

    Metal hanging baskets come in many sizes and shapes to suit different plants and spaces. They can be small for little flowers, medium for hanging plants, or large for big, blooming vines. The different sizes allow for many planting options. Special extra-large baskets are available too. Some unique designs include upside-down baskets or stacked multi-level ones for more variety in hanging garden displays.

Scenarios of cone hanging basket

Hanging flower pots are useful in various scenarios. They let gardeners with limited ground space grow many plants. They add vertical interest to gardens, increase privacy, and create outdoor rooms. They are suitable for urban spaces, large estates, and commercial settings.

  • Hanging baskets are great for small spaces like apartments or patios. Gardeners can grow many plants without much ground space. They can use it to create a mini garden.
  • In large yards, hanging baskets can add vertical interest. They can fill empty spots, create focal points, and make the yard look more lively.
  • Hanging baskets can mark the boundaries of an outdoor room. They can increase privacy and make the space cozier.
  • In urban areas, hanging baskets bring greenery into concrete spaces. They soften the environment and attract birds and butterflies.
  • Hanging baskets suit any style, from modern to rustic. They can be customized to match the garden's look.
  • Commercial areas, like restaurants and shops, can use hanging baskets to attract customers. They make the space look welcoming and can be themed for different seasons.
  • Hanging baskets are dynamic. They can hold various plants, from flowers to ferns and herbs. They allow gardeners to experiment and change their garden.
  • Hanging baskets can be used to create a vertical garden. It saves space and makes an impressive plant display.
  • In areas with poor soil, hanging baskets allow gardeners to grow plants without improving the ground. It is convenient for all soil qualities.

Q&A

Q1: What type of plants are best suited for cone hanging baskets?

A1: Cone hanging baskets are great for both flowering and foliage plants. They look nice with petunias, fuchsias, and geraniums. They also do well with ivy, trailing, and creeping plants.

Q2: How often should I water my cone hanging basket?

A2: The watering needs depend on the type of plant, size of the basket, and weather conditions. Generally, it should be done once a day or twice in hot weather. Check the soil; if it is dry, it needs water.

Q3: How do I fertilize my hanging basket?

A3: Use a water-soluble fertilizer every 2 weeks. Follow the instructions on the package. It gives the plants the nutrients they need to grow well.

Q4: What are the advantages of using cone hanging baskets over other types of baskets?

A4: Cone hanging baskets save space, make empty places look better, and are good for indoor and outdoor areas. They are also flexible and can hold plants that grow up and down.

Q5: How do I maintain my cone hanging basket?

A5: Trim the plants to keep them neat and encourage growth. Remove any dead or yellow leaves. Check the basket for water regularly and ensure it is adequately hung.
